Truck market is only going to get worse in the short-term... all the production lines are capped right now from Dodge/Ford/Chevrolet because of the world shortage on semi-conductors.

Supply is going to be super low for new vehicles... used will jump even more as a result.

Quote:
Originally Posted by 320icar View Post
#taxwriteoffs
This is such a big misconception LOL. The write off exists, but the misconception of being able to write off 100% is incorrect. Exception being trucks if you work in construction and purpose built vehicles (ie. Cherry pickers/commerical vehicles)

In short, if you own your car, you can only write off your business portion with a mileage log showing each and every trip, identitying if business or personal. You can also write off on a per km basis, but you won't be able to write off maintenance, insurance, etc this way since it's all inclusive

If your company owns your car, personal mileage is added onto your income as a taxable benefit. Or you can pay the company back (yes even if it's your own company - figure it out)

If you lease a car, you still have to do business mileage log, and the maximum deduction limit is $800/mo + tax.

The real tax write-off comes in owning a zero emissions vehicle. You can write off 100% of the capital cost allowance (CCA) in the first year, rather than writing it off little by little per year.

This got long.

Quote:
Originally Posted by JDMDreams View Post
I'm more interested in how to open an Alberta corporation to hold cars like DDE drive with no front plates and no vi.
First of all, DDE got a VI in their AB plated CGT.

Secondly, it's actually very easy. The New West Partnership Trade Agreement allows you to easily register in BC, Manitoba, Saskatchewan and Alberta. This is typically done for Amazon sellers who sell country wide and thus do business in all of those provinces. Legally, in order for you to solicit business in any provinces other than BC, you will need to register. Also fuck Quebec, that shit is a pita.

Thirdly, while all these steps I've listed are very easy and public information. What's not easy is convincing CRA that your entire lifestyle is business purposes, which it seems like DDE has done successfully. From what I gather, it plays in hand that they're influencers, thus everything they do is to generate revenue for their business. How they were able to provide the CRA with sufficient evidence of such thing, well someone let me know about that. I want a GT4 LOL.
